Janamat Party decides to give vote of confidence to PM Dahal



KATHMANDU: The Janamat Party has decided to give a vote of confidence to Prime Minister (PM) Pushpa Kamal Dahal Prachanda.

Janamat Party chief whip Anita Devi Sah said that the decision has been made to support Prime Minister Dahal.

Prime Minister Dahal is taking a vote of confidence in the House of Representatives today in accordance with Article 100, Clause 2 of the Constitution of Nepal, which stipulates that a vote of confidence must be taken within 30 days if the party represented by the Prime Minister splits or if a party participating in the government withdraws its support.

Prime Minister Dahal is seeking this vote of confidence following the departure of the Janata Samajwadi Party Nepal, led by then Deputy Prime Minister and Health Minister Upendra Yadav, from the government.
